Output 05373e9f699c8c992283b6c1e127e1e415613b3dcd38e0a1e916ef01b5bc89c7:0

value
500345876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c90b68ca3f9843c77560bd6e8cce6261df3f8733 OP_EQUAL
address
3L23QqTMFn8qcuodFGmV9LtcQSWDakYqDv
transaction
05373e9f699c8c992283b6c1e127e1e415613b3dcd38e0a1e916ef01b5bc89c7
spent
true